Third Florida Pro Tour Stop Beginsby Rick DavisThe third stop of the Florida Pro Tour began at Stroker’s Billiards in Palm Harbor, FL, with an eager crowd of spectators and 66 players competing for their share of the purse. Originally announced as limited to 64 players, the event was opened as interest grew; however, as the matches were being drawn, only 66 were in attendance. This gave byes to all except two matches in the first round, as well as the first round on the one-loss side because of the 128-player chart that was utilized.Early action saw Robb Saez defeat Adam Wheeler 7-3, which Saez called “revenge” after their last match-up at Strokers during last year’s season finale. A few surprises were seen, such as Dave Grossman and Chris Bartram, both tour regulars who have cashed out big in the past, each lost in the opening round double-hill. Late in the round, Tony Crosby just squeaked past Donnie Mills after Mills missed a 9 ball that would have brought him to the hill after fighting back from a 5-0 deficit. “The tables are real fast,” said Crosby, when asked about his aggressive play.
Later matches on the winners’ side saw “Rocket” Rodney Morris defeat Hunter Lombardo double-hill and Jason Kirkwood move past Hall of Famer Nick Varner 7-5. Other favorites like Saez and Sparkey Ferrell also won an additional match, while more than half the round is left to play. On the one-loss side, Adam Wheeler and Dave Grossman each won, although those are the only to finish to this point.Play will continue tonight until the winners’ side reaches the top 8 and the one-loss side reaches the top 8 or 12, depending on time available.
